Lot 3161: Silver Inlaid Japanese Tanegashima Matchlock Arquebus

Estimated Price: $2,500 - $4,000

Massive Silver Inlaid Japanese Tanegashima Matchlock Arquebus

Manufacturer: Japanese
Model: Matchlock
Type: Musket
Gauge: 75
Barrel: 27 3/4 inch flat top round
Finish: blue
Grip:
Stock: hardwood

Description:

These distinctive arquebuses were used in Japan from 1543 to the 1850s when more modern firearms were finally introduced after the opening of Japan via American "gunboat diplomacy." It has a blade front sight, dual block rear sights, untranslated Japanese inscription at the breech as well as an unknown silver inlaid kamon, and plain lock and furniture.

Rating Definition:

Very good with dark brown patina on the barrel, dark aged patinas on the silver and brass, mild oxidation, and generally mild wear. The refinished stock is also very good and has some minor dings and scratches. Mechanically needs work.
